US 12,262,365 B2
Coordinating wireless data communications

1. A method comprising:
determining, by a first network device, an anticipated first data transmission between the first network device and a first user device via a first communication protocol;
receiving, by the first network device and via a second communication protocol, a message indicating an anticipated second data transmission from a second user device to a second network device via the first communication protocol;
determining, based on the received message and based on a distance between the first network device and the second network device satisfying a threshold, that interference with the second data transmission is unlikely to occur; and
causing the first data transmission to occur at least partially during a time period in which the second data transmission occurs.
